What Is Hootsuite?
Hootsuite is one of the most widely recognized and robust social media management platforms, empowering businesses and individuals to handle their entire social media strategy from a centralized dashboard. It supports a vast array of social networks, including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, LinkedIn, Pinterest, and YouTube. Users can schedule posts in advance, ensuring a consistent content calendar and optimal timing for engagement. Beyond publishing, Hootsuite offers powerful monitoring tools, allowing users to track brand mentions, competitor activity, and industry trends, facilitating real-time engagement and crisis management. Its analytics features provide deep insights into social media performance, audience demographics, and campaign effectiveness, helping marketers refine their strategies. Hootsuite also supports team collaboration with customizable permissions, making it ideal for agencies and larger marketing departments. The platform is used by social media managers, marketing teams, PR professionals, and customer service departments looking to streamline their social media operations, save time, and maximize their impact across various social channels. What Is ConvertKit?
ConvertKit is a creator-focused email marketing service that simplifies list building, email sending, and automation for bloggers, YouTubers, podcasters, authors, and online educators. Unlike more general-purpose marketing platforms, ConvertKit prioritizes ease of use for content creators, offering straightforward tools for creating landing pages, sign-up forms, and email sequences. Its core strength lies in its subscriber-centric approach, where contacts are managed as individual subscribers with tags and custom fields, rather than being duplicated across multiple lists. This allows for highly precise segmentation and targeted broadcasting. Key features include a visual automation builder, customizable landing pages and forms, a robust email editor, e-commerce integrations, and detailed reporting. ConvertKit makes it easy to deliver lead magnets, sell digital products, and engage audiences with personalized content without the complexity often found in other platforms. It's ideal for those who want to focus on content creation and audience engagement, with a platform that supports their growth through effective email communication and simple, yet powerful, automation.
